Excel:从特定单元格返回单元格值

时间:2018-02-27 10:18:04

标签: excel openoffice-calc

我需要获取单元格值,单元格行位置可以通过另一个单元格值变化。

例如:

B2 = 10

我需要取M10的值

如果是B2 = 6,我需要M6的值。

谢谢!

2 个答案:

答案 0 :(得分:2)

我认为你正在寻找" INDIRECT" 在你的例子中:

B2 = INDIRECT("M" & 10, TRUE) ' Will return the value of M10.

对于" A1" ref,FALSE为" L1C1"

让我们说,你瞄准的线在A4

中显示

如果A4 = 6

B2 = INDIRECT("M" & A4, TRUE) ' Will return the value of M6.

答案 1 :(得分:1)

Dim NewValue as string
NewValue = range("B2").value
Range("M & NewValue") 

这会给你m +什么是B2细胞

对不起这是VBA,你知道吗。